drm/panthor: add DRM fdinfo support



Drawing from the FW-calculated values in a previous commit, we can increase
the numbers for an open file by collecting them from finished jobs when
updating their group synchronisation objects.

Display of fdinfo key-value pairs is governed by a bitmask that is by
default unset in the present commit, and supporting manual toggle of it
will be the matter of a later commit.

static void update_fdinfo_stats(struct panthor_job *job)
{
	struct panthor_group *group = job->group;
	struct panthor_queue *queue = group->queues[job->queue_idx];
	struct panthor_gpu_usage *fdinfo = &group->fdinfo.data;
	struct panthor_job_profiling_data *slots = queue->profiling.slots->kmap;
	struct panthor_job_profiling_data *data = &slots[job->profiling.slot];

	mutex_lock(&group->fdinfo.lock);
	if (job->profiling.mask & PANTHOR_DEVICE_PROFILING_CYCLES)
		fdinfo->cycles += data->cycles.after - data->cycles.before;
	if (job->profiling.mask & PANTHOR_DEVICE_PROFILING_TIMESTAMP)
		fdinfo->time += data->time.after - data->time.before;
	mutex_unlock(&group->fdinfo.lock);
}

void panthor_fdinfo_gather_group_samples(struct panthor_file *pfile)
{
	struct panthor_group_pool *gpool = pfile->groups;
	struct panthor_group *group;
	unsigned long i;

	if (IS_ERR_OR_NULL(gpool))
		return;

	xa_for_each(&gpool->xa, i, group) {
		mutex_lock(&group->fdinfo.lock);
		pfile->stats.cycles += group->fdinfo.data.cycles;
		pfile->stats.time += group->fdinfo.data.time;
		group->fdinfo.data.cycles = 0;
		group->fdinfo.data.time = 0;
		mutex_unlock(&group->fdinfo.lock);
	}
}
